The Agreement Owner Operator Form with Insurance in New York is a legal document that outlines the relationship between an independent contractor truck driver and a common carrier company. This form establishes the responsibilities of the contractor to transport goods using their own equipment while adhering to insurance requirements set by the carrier. Key features include specified liability and cargo insurance coverage, invoicing procedures, and provisions for handling claims and accidents. Fillable sections include contractor and carrier information, payment terms, and insurance details. Users must provide documentation such as bills of lading and proof of delivery within specified timeframes.
